Rachael Ray's Buffalo Chicken Meatballs Recipe

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time20 minutes
Total Time35 minutes
Course: Appetizer
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 1 lb Ground Chicken
  • 1 cup Breadcrumbs
  • 1 Egg
  • 1 stalk Celery diced
  • 1 tsp Salt
  • 1 tsp Black Pepper
  • 1 tbsp Chives
  • 1 clove Garlic minced
  • 1/4 cup Hot Wing Sauce
  • 1/4 cup Blue Cheese optional

Instructions

  • Preheat your oven to 400°F.
  • Line a baking sheet with parchment paper to prevent sticking.
  • In a large bowl, mix ground chicken with breadcrumbs, egg, chopped celery, salt, pepper, and chives.
  • Add minced garlic and hot wing sauce to the mixture, ensuring everything is blended well.
  • Shape the mixture into small balls, using about two tablespoons of mixture for each.
  • You should get approximately sixteen meatballs.
  • Arrange meatballs on the prepared baking sheet.
  • Bake them in the oven for about 20 minutes, or until cooked through.
  • Serve with a side of your favorite dipping sauce.
  • You can drizzle more hot wing sauce or add blue cheese if you like.
